This selection of 2, 3 and 4 bedroom homes is close to town and country and an ideal place to put down roots. Gloucester is an attractive city, shaped by its historic docks and cathedral. The bustling centre offers a great variety of shops including high street favourites and boutiques. Staying trim is easy at Peak Fitness in Quedgeley and for less strenuous pastimes spend a day at Cheltenham Race Course or watch a match at ‘the shed’, home of Gloucester Rugby Club. Life is never dull in Gloucester, with a rich heritage to enjoy all year round. Venture to Devil’s Chimney in Leckhampton - if you dare, or discover the Forest of Dean - inspiration for many including JRR Tolkien and JK Rowling. An exciting calendar of events awaits, highlights include the Gloucester Cheese Chase at Cooper’s Hill and The Royal Air Tattoo at RAF Fairford. Quedgeley is surrounded by beautiful open countryside and all the right conveniences for an easy life. Essentials for every household include a local chemist, vets, post office, community centre, library, as well as places to eat out and socialise - all of which create a real sense of community. Primary and secondary schooling is convenient and Gloucester University offers both full and part-time courses. Location For travel by car the M5 is a great starting point to a variety of locations. Journey along Junction 12 or 13 - north to Birmingham, Manchester or Liverpool and south to Bristol or Exeter. Quedgeley train station provides links to mainline services and for flights, Bristol and Birmingham are close by.

Attractive four bedroom house featuring large open plan kitchen/dining area with French doors to garden, downstairs cloakroom and substantial double aspect living room. Upstairs are four bedrooms including en suite facilities to the master bedroom and a seperate family bathroom. Ground Floor Kitchen 3794mm x 2694mm 12'5" x 8'10" Dining Room 3829mm* x 2865mm* 12'6"* x 9'3"* Living Room 5113mm x 3449mm* 16'9" x 11'3"* First Floor Bedroom 1 3295mm x 3164mm 10'9" x 10'4" Bedroom 2 3269mm x 2852mm 10'8" x 9'4" Bedroom 3 3158mm x 2120mm 10'4" x 6'11" Bedroom 4 2840mm x 2146mm 9'3" x 7'0" * indicates a maximum dimension Crest Nicholson is pleased to announce the launch of its stunning new development in the small market town of Dursley. Offering a selection of 2 bedroom apartments and 2, 3 and 4 bedroom houses, Crest Nicholson @ Dursley has excellent communication links to the M5, with easy access to Bristol and Cheltenham. Dursley is an historic market town on the South Western fringe of the Cotswolds.There is a good range of shops in the town, while a more extensive range of shops can be found in Bristol, Cheltenam and Gloucester, all of which are within easy travelling distance. Infant, Junior and Secondary education is well catered for in the Dursly area and there are independent schools in Bristol and Gloucester
